js: Uncaught ReferenceError: echarts is not defined
时间: 2023-12-24 16:25:24 浏览: 274
JavaScript中变量提升机制示例详解
这个错误通常是因为没有正确引入ECharts库导致的。在使用ECharts之前,需要确保已经正确引入了ECharts库文件。可以通过以下步骤来引入ECharts库文件:
1.从ECharts官网下载ECharts库文件。
2.将下载的文件解压缩到项目文件夹中。
3.在HTML文件中添加以下代码来引入ECharts库文件:
```html
<script src="path/to/echarts.js"></script>
```
其中,path/to/echarts.js是ECharts库文件的路径。
如果你已经正确引入了ECharts库文件,但仍然出现了Uncaught ReferenceError: echarts is not defined错误,那么可能是因为ECharts库文件没有加载完成。可以通过以下方法来确保ECharts库文件已经加载完成:
1.在页面加载完成后再加载ECharts库文件。
2.使用window.onload或$(document).ready()等方法来确保页面加载完成后再加载ECharts库文件。
以下是一个示例代码:
```html
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>ECharts Demo</title>
<script src="path/to/jquery.js"></script>
<script src="path/to/echarts.js"></script>
<script>
$(document).ready(function(){
// 在页面加载完成后再加载ECharts库文件
var myChart = echarts.init(document.getElementById('main'));
// 使用ECharts库文件
...
});
</script>
</head>
<body>
<div id="main" style="width: 600px;height:400px;"></div>
</body>
</html>
```
阅读全文